Description: | |||
This unit introduces the foundations of embedded and real-time system design including microcontroller architectures, interfacing, networking and real-time operating systems. Students will develop a microcontroller based embedded system application requiring integration of sensor and actuator devices, ADCs, timers and multi-tasking software. Full Unit Outline | |||
